Output e891d153ccd408c04cf8ce81c3cdb9367f7fc05c5eb6c972b8d30267134d08ea:3

value
85226521
script pubkey
OP_0 OP_PUSHBYTES_32 74f25ca698e9fbb5882df582e3ac02a2456f902e2a036538262e4484c6b52ccf
address
bc1qwne9ef5ca8amtzpd7kpw8tqz5fzklypw9gpk2wpx9ezgf3449n8sm6xy4c
transaction
e891d153ccd408c04cf8ce81c3cdb9367f7fc05c5eb6c972b8d30267134d08ea